Ordinals
beta
Address 1MBt11mYLLENSRDNkDfUb9xoppp3Sxm3fY
sat balance
578
outputs
a824ad1875d7a2f15718eaecd6b4ecc20cde51bf39bf34d637eb3314302d8356:0